Huang-Lan Su – Journal of Literacy Research, 2025
This study examines the intricate relationship between language ideology, Taiwanese identity, and the adoption of the romanized Taiwanese system (Pe?h-oe-ji) within the Taiwanese language (Tâigí) speaking community, against the predominance of Mandarin. It explores the multifaceted motivations of Tâigí users for preferring Pe?h-oe-ji, including…

Nareerat Hongsamsibkao – Journal of Education and Learning, 2024
This study explores the effectiveness of online Chinese language courses, focusing on the development of listening comprehension and Mandarin pinyin pronunciation skills among Chinese language students at the Faculty of Education, Uttaradit Rajabhat University. Utilizing a systematic approach, the research employed a pre-test and post-test design…

Iskender Gelir; Ali Kemal Tekin; Laila Al-Salmi – Cogent Education, 2024
This study aimed to examine the acquisition of Roman alphabetic script among young children within a bilingual (Arabic and English) educational environment employing a language separation pedagogical approach in Muscat, Oman. Data were collected utilizing participant observations, video recordings to capture the interactions of three children and…

Yang Wang; Ismahan Arslan-Ari; Ling Hao; Kyungjin Hwang – Journal of Adolescent & Adult Literacy, 2024
This case study investigates the reading processes of two bilingual teachers who speak English as a second language and use different first languages--Mandarin Chinese and Korean. The two participants read researcher-selected digital texts in English and in their respective first language, retold the texts, and answered comprehension questions…

Abdulaziz Alarifi; Benjamin V. Tucker – Second Language Research, 2024
This study investigated the role of orthographic information in the acquisition of non-native speech sounds by monolingual English listeners. Two potentially important orthographic variables were explored: Orthographic compatibility (whether the orthographic information supports or contradicts the distributional information) and orthographic…
